United Way of Lincoln County's Christmas Gala
Each year, United Way of Lincoln County hosts an unforgettable holiday party, celebrating our community, the people in it, the work that we do, and the spirit of Christmas. It's a highlight of the season, and a night that people look forward to all year long. The Annual Christmas Gala is a way for people to come together, eat impeccable food, take part in a silent auction, dance, and celebrate the end of the year!

Check Out Last Year's Christmas Gala
This past Saturday, we celebrated the holiday season with glitz, giving, and good will! Despite the hectic nature of the time of year, our community came together to shine a light on how UNITED we can improve the quality of life for ALL in Lincoln County!
UWLC's Christmas Gala not only raises funds for UWLC’s vision of bringing communities together to face their greatest challenges from helping families find stability and empowering young people to responding to crises and so much more, but it also celebrates the holiday season and the connection to our community and each other. This year's gala had a 100% increase in funds raised--that means more mental health support for children who suffered trauma, more mentors in at-risk neighborhoods, more shelter for individuals experiencing homelessness, and so much more!
